The Froderman Foundation Inc is a private family foundation established in 1962 in Indiana. Based in Terre Haute, Indiana, the foundation was formed primarily through the efforts of Mr. and Mrs. G. Harvey Froderman to support qualified applicants advancing religious, educational, medical, and charitable causes.

Mission & Focus Areas

The foundation's mission is to provide funds to qualified applicants whose emphasis is to promote religious, educational, medical, and/or charitable causes.

Primary funding focus areas include:

  • Religion (approximately 30% of giving, with emphasis on Christian organizations)
  • Education (approximately 16% of giving, including higher education)
  • Arts & Culture (approximately 15% of giving)
  • Health (diseases and conditions)
  • Human Services (social services and community development)

Grantmaking

The foundation does not typically underwrite operating budgets or approve general contributions. Applicants must prepare a one-page summary of their request and email it to the foundation contact. There are no application deadlines. If the grant review committee determines the summary warrants further consideration, a full grant application package will be forwarded to the applicant.

Geographic Focus

Where this funder awards grants

The foundation primarily funds organizations in Indiana, with 53% of grants staying in the state. Additional states receiving significant grant support include:

  • Kentucky
  • Arkansas
  • Missouri
  • North Carolina
  • Tennessee
  • Illinois
  • Florida

The foundation primarily gives grants in Indianapolis and Terre Haute, Indiana.
